The 116th Battalion in France offers a detailed historical account of a Canadian battalion's experiences during World War I. Authored by E. P. S. Allen, this meticulously researched work delves into the military history of the 116th Battalion within the Canadian Army as it served in France. A valuable resource for those interested in Canadian military history and the broader context of World War I, this book provides insight into the battalion's operations and contributions. Readers will appreciate the focus on the 116th Battalion's specific role within the larger conflict.
